Special Situations

Situation
Signal is lost.
Signal varies from low to high and is
unstable.
You are near a power line and are
receiving interference.
Locator does not function properly.
Target cable has connections to other
cables.
Signal is transferring to other cables. • Lower the frequency.
What to try
Walk in a circle to detect a tee or bend in the cable.
Mark as a hand-dig area.
Sweep the area in 50 Hz or 60 Hz power mode. If
locator gives a strong signal response, a power line
is interfering with transmitter signal.
Locator gain could be set too high or low. Lower or
raise gain to locate the cable.
Disconnect target cable from other cables or use
direct connect or signal clamp to focus signal on
target cable.
• Lower the power level.
• Use direct connection, if possible, or use signal
clamp.
• Move the ground stake away from the target
cable and away from other buried cables.
• Apply signal at the point where the target cable
is farthest from the other cables.
